feat: 添加 element plus

This commit is contained in:
王红彬
2024-09-06 14:22:45 +08:00
parent 29d8f53f87
commit 31cfc61e1c
8 changed files with 706 additions and 6 deletions

View File

@@ -1,7 +1,23 @@
import { defineConfig } from 'vite'
import vue from '@vitejs/plugin-vue'
import vue from '@vitejs/plugin-vue';
import AutoImport from 'unplugin-auto-import/vite';
import { ElementPlusResolver } from 'unplugin-vue-components/resolvers';
import Components from 'unplugin-vue-components/vite';
import { defineConfig } from 'vite';
// https://vitejs.dev/config/
export default defineConfig({
plugins: [vue()],
})
plugins: [
vue(),
AutoImport({
resolvers: [ElementPlusResolver()],
imports: ['vue', 'vue-router', 'vue-i18n'],
// auto-import.d.ts生成的位置(默认是在根目录)
dts: 'src/types/auto-import.d.ts',
}),
Components({
resolvers: [ElementPlusResolver()],
// auto-import.d.ts生成的位置(默认是在根目录)
dts: 'src/types/auto-import-components.d.ts',
}),
],
});